Ancient water system found at Citadel

Traces of a huge water supply system and parallel ground wall from the time of the Ly dynasty have been unearthed at the former Thang Long Imperial Citadel in Hanoi, archaeologists announced.

Vietnam and Laos vow to strengthen ties

Over the last two years, Vietnamese enterprises invested USD3.8 billion into 222 projects in Laos, making Vietnam the third largest investor in that country.
